Reconyx MicroFire MR5 IR Camera Review

The Reconyx MicroFire MR5 IR camera comes with impressive up to date features. The trail camera comes to change what users expect from traditional designs. You will immediately notice that the camera is round not square-shaped. It doesn’t need any straps as it attaches directly to trees. Even more, the images it records can be transferred via Wi-Fi to your smartphone. With an impressive 0.2 seconds trigger speed, the camera represent a solid alternative as a step up from the traditional designs which might require you to access the memory card to download the images to your laptop.
The device performs at the highest level as a trail camera. Its fast trigger speed comes with an impressive 0.2 seconds response which puts it well above the average on the market. It works to deliver the best pictures with the fastest response time which will mean you won`t have to miss any frames, even with fast moving subjects.
If you are worried about night time photos you need to know that the camera performs well using the GEN2 NoGlow Covert Infrared Illumination technology. This will work up to 50 feet which is one of the limitations of the camera as this will be under the average on the market with classic designs. And this is why you should use the trail camera in confined space as you might not get the best results in large open spaces where the infrared would struggle to cover significant distances from the camera.

The design of the trail camera is one of its best characteristics and it matches the performance of the device. The good news is that, unlike traditional designs, it doesn’t need any straps as it comes with an universal camera mount which is a great for any situation. You will thus be able to mount the camera both in a higher and a lower position on a tree. The good news is that it will work with extreme temperatures as well. Thus, you`ll be able to record images with the camera with temperatures as low as -20 and as high as 120 degrees F.
